Originally Posted by scathcart
Sky-high inlet temps. The mixture will preignite from the compression. The heat energy alone ignites the air/fuel, instead of using the spark as the source of activation energy.

Higher inlet temps lower the activation energy for the combustion reaction.

I have done another idea to help out my stock IC when I need it.

I plumbed my Nitrous system purge valve to a spary bar under my intercooler. At the push of a button I can fog nitrous at -127oF through my intercooler and out the hood scoop. I also designed a simple chip, operated off a switch, to cycle the system on and off every 5 seconds (on for one second) when I crank up the boost for hard runs.

I believe it is cold enough by the formation of frost in the IC fins...
yes, preignition can happen when running pig rich. it killed a seal on my motor recently while doing some tuning. low octane fuel, cheap 2 stroke oil, high intake temps and hot engine on the stock TMIC caused preignition in my engine at over 9PSI with a stage 2 hybrid. it shot up to 15PSI before i could pull it down and the damage was done, all while the wideband was reading full rich.

detonation is not the only killer of these motors so be careful when working with the TMIC with anything other than the stock turbo.
